PRO
-
2023年5月1日发(作者:悲愤诗蔡琰)第一章 系統環境配置
1.1 Pro/E配置文件的介紹
配置文件可以讓你修改Pro/ENGINEER的工作環境成爲你所
需要的環境。它也可以將公司的標準設定資料庫格式﹑規劃隨從的
物件以及將新零件建立爲內定的單位(如mm取代in)等。在建立包
含資料庫專案的路徑位置時﹐配置文件是非常重要的。雖然每個人
都能夠有各人的配置文件﹐但是建立系統通過的配置文件是一種不
用花費多餘的努力而能夠將公司標準推行的方法。
Pro/E從哪里尋找(Where Pro/ENGINEER Looks)
在一開始時﹐Pro/ENGINEER會以好幾種方式來搜尋配置文件﹐搜尋的優先
順序如下列﹕
1﹑位於“text”路徑下(是
Pro/ENGINEER所安裝的路徑)的“”檔案具有第一優先
權。任何在這個配置檔案所設定的功能﹐不會被在其他的配置文件
所設定的功能覆蓋掉。一些使用者所需要用到的功能可以用這個檔
案鎖定。
有一點重要的必頇注意的是﹐在“”的每一個專案
鎖定了其他區域配置文件的重復專案。舉例來說﹐如果有一個“宏
鍵”在“”檔裏面定義了﹐則Pro/ENGINEER會忽略所
1
有其他在別的配置文件所設定的 “宏鍵”。
如果你在“”檔案裏設定了可以多重設定的功能
(如“宏鍵”﹑“搜尋路徑”﹑“定義層”)﹐Pro/ENGINEER只會
使用第一個專案。所有其他這個功能的設定即使是在
“”檔裏面的設定﹐也都會被忽略。由於這個理由﹐所
以不應該將有多重設定的功能放在“”檔案中。
2﹑輸入點的檔爲第二優先。使用這個文件來設定
總體資料庫的搜尋路徑。
3﹑使用者路徑的﹐這個檔案是最常被使用者在很多
不同的工作路徑下開始
Pro/ENGINEER﹐而不必保有很多配置文件。任
何在這個區域配置文件所設定的功能會被在第二個
位置的配置文件也設定的功能所推翻。
4﹑使用者開始路徑(Pro/ENGINEER執行時的路徑)的
檔﹐任何在這個檔案所設定的功能會被在第二個及第三
個位置的配置文件也設定的功能所推翻。使用這個檔案來設定環境
變數﹑巨集鍵及區域工作目錄下的搜索路徑。
5﹑內定值﹐這些是建立在軟體內的值﹐會自動生效﹐除非在
配置文件的功能有設定爲其他的值。
2
1.2 配置文件()設定
要在你的記憶體中編輯組態檔,從工具(Utilities)下拉選單選擇
(Preferences)。選擇編輯配置(Edit Config)並在提示輸入檔案名稱(“”
是內定的)。系統顯示一Pro/TABLE子視窗,在框格中顯示配置文件的內容,每個
有兩欄﹐各欄的第一個格框包含選項的名稱,而第二欄格框包含它的設定﹐
Pro/TABLE將之視爲兩個格框。
在編輯“”檔案後,籍著從優先(Preferences)選單選擇裝載配置
(Load Config)載入之。要載入目前記憶體的組態檔,接受列於提示中內定的
“”檔案。
組態文件設定窗口(Pro/Table窗口)如圖1_1所示.
圖 1-1
3
按F4鍵(或點選Edit→Choose Keywords )→從Choose Keyword視窗中挑選
allow_anatomic_features→OK→(會自動選取右方區域)→按F4鍵(或點選Edit→
Choose Keywords)→從Choose Keyword窗口中挑選→yes→Ok。
allow_anatomic_features
yes,no
將此組態檔案現象設定爲yes,使得下列選項可用:
「扭曲」選單中:「局部拉伸」、「半徑圓頂」、「截面圓蓋」、「耳」、「唇」。
「實體」選單中:「開槽」、「軸肩」、「凸緣」、「 退刀槽」。
「基準」選單中:Evaluate.
1﹑設定圖層管理及一般常用參數﹕
def_layer
type_option name
指定不同專案類型的預設層名。變數name爲層名。
intf_in_layer_asm_dialogs
yes,no
yes - 調出一個對話方塊,控制層和元件的彙入。可
以從檔案中提供的圖層和/或實體中選擇一個或多個
圖層和元件,以便彙入。
no - 不允許控制層和元件的彙入。
update_pre_16_cable_layers
4
yes,no
當隱藏包含佈線電纜的圖層時,不管包含電纜線段的
圖層的顯示狀態如何,都要隱藏屬於這些電纜的所有
電纜線段。在依照圖層繪圖時,不管包含這些電纜線
段的圖層的顯示狀態如何,如果顯示了父項電纜,則
顯示電纜線段。
yes - 允許包含在版本16.0之前佈線的纜的配線更
新。用該選項設定所擷取的配線已被修改,以符合新
的顯示標準。
create_numbered_layers
yes,no
yes - 只在新模型上建立命名爲1到32的預設層。
grid_snap
yes, no
yes - 使選出點捕捉到網格。
no - 關閉網格捕捉,這樣可以選取任何位置。
設定此選項後,即可在目前的Pro/ENGINEER進程中立即生效
model_tree_start
Yes, no
5
設定「模型結構樹」的初始狀態。
yes - 連同其模型一起,顯示「模型結構樹」視窗。
no - 不顯示「模型結構樹」視窗。
2﹑Datum(Axis,Plane,Point,Coord sys等)的顯示
display_coordinate_sys
yes, no
顯示或隱藏坐標系統及其名稱。
datum_display
yes,no
顯示或隱藏基準平面及其名稱。
datum_point_display
yes, no
顯示或隱藏基準點及其名稱。
datum_point_symbol
cross, dot (filled), circle, triangle, square
修改「零件」或「元件」
datum_point_tag_display
yes, no
設定基準點卷標顯示的開關。
6
模式中基準點符號的顯示
axis_display
yes,no
顯示或隱藏基準軸及其名稱。
spin_center_display
yes, no
決定是否顯示旋轉中心符號。
yes - 顯示符號。
no - 隱藏符號。
在執行時,可變更這個選項的設定:選擇「實用工具」>「環境」,
然後選取或清除「環境」對話方塊中「顯示」下的「旋轉中心」。
3﹑Bell開關設定
bell
yes,no
開啓 (yes) 或關閉 (no) 每次提示後的鍵盤響鈴。用「實用工
具」選單中的「環境」對話方塊,可以在執行時覆蓋這一設定。
4﹑設定自己的配置文件
(1)建立一個組態檔如下:
bell off
7
hidden line
grid snap on
(2)離開Pro/ENGINEER,建立一個名爲””的組態檔,並加入以下
內容:
bell no
display hiddenvis
grid-snap yes
(3)進入Pro/ENGINEER,選擇Environment並核對新設定
組態檔範例
! = = = = = = = = = = = = = = = = = = = = = = =
! Environment settings
! = = = = = = = = = = = = = = = = = = = = = = =
bell no
orientation trimetric
display-coordinate yes
grid-snap no
display hiddenvis
pro-unit-length unit-mm
molde-tree-start no
8
! = = = = = = = = = = = = = = = = = = = = = = =
! File setup
! = = = = = = = = = = = = = = = = = = = = = = =
pro-group-dir proegroups
pro-library-dir proelibrary
plot-file-dir proeplotfiles
trail-dir proetrail
search-path proework
pro-mf-param-dir proeparams
train-file-path proework
! = = = = = = = = = = = = = = = = = = = = = = =
! plotter setup
! = = = = = = = = = = = = = = = = = = = = = = =
PEN4-LINE-WEIGHT 1
PEN3-LINE-WEIGHT 1
PEN5-LINE-WEIGHT 1
PEN6-LINE-WEIGHT 1
9
PEN7-LINE-WEIGHT 1
PEN8-LINE-WEIGHT 1
PEN2-LINE-WEIGHT 1
PEN1-LINE-WEIGHT 1
Landscape-postscript-print no
Plotter-command print
! = = = = = = = = = = = = = = = = = = = = = = =
! Drawing set up
! = = = = = = = = = = = = = = = = = = = = = = =
company-name NTIT CAD/CAM Lab
blank-layer no-usr
drawing-setup-file
format-setup-file
!provide-pick-always yes
! = = = = = = = = = = = = = = = = = = = = = = =
! Key-defun
! = = = = = = = = = = = = = = = = = = = = = = =
10
mapkey $F1 #view;#orientation;#default;#done-return;
mapkey $F2 #view;#orientation;#spin
mapkey $F3 #view;#cosmetic;#shade;#display;#done-return;
mapkey $F4 #view;#repaint;#done-return;
mapkey $F5 #view;#pan/zoom;#zoom in
mapkey $F6 #view;#pan/zoom;#zoom out;#done-return;
mapkey $F7 #view;#pan/zoom;#pan
mapkey $F8 #view;#pan/zoom;#reset;#done-return
mapkey $F9 #feature;#create;#datum;#coord sys;
#create;#datum;#plane;#default;
mapkey $F10 #Dbms;#save;;#done-return
mapkey $F11 #sec tools;#sec environ;#grid;#grid on/off;#sketch
mapkey is #misc;#list dir;;
mapkey cd #misc;#change dir;
menuitem-font -arial-14-400-0
組態檔案選項及其詳細介紹見附錄一
1.3 配置文件()設定(工程圖參數的設定)
面對 “龐大” 的圖面編修﹐設定工作﹐使用工程圖參數檔案會是最佳的
途徑﹐整體圖面結果能達到一致性與正確性。工程圖參數的設定是由一個
11
文件設定的.
執行Advanced(Drawing選單內)→Draw Setup→Modify Val功能,這時
會跳出一個如圖1_2所示的對話方塊, 我們可以利用這個對話方塊去設定視圖,
文字, 尺寸, 圖框等相關參數. 我們可以利用公司的繪圖標準設定一個標準的
DTL文件, 供每個設計者使用。
編輯完成﹐存檔離開此窗口﹐點選DTL SETUP選單之Save功能﹐給
予一適當檔案名 ( 剛剛縮編輯的檔案會複製到此一新檔名中 )。點選Retrieve
功能﹐挑選適當的工程圖參數檔案﹐接下來﹐執行“Repaint”(重繪)或
“Regenerate”(重生)即更新整個圖面。
繪圖設定檔案選項及其詳細介
紹見附錄二
12
1.4 練習建立自己的繪圖環境
可以透過設定起始檔,在啟動PRO/ENGINEER時,調用設定好的檔案,減少設定
所需的時間,並可增加設計的標準化.
起始環境設定的程式
1.開啓一個新的part file,並將常用的設定設好,儲存此檔案。
2.設定配置環境。
3.重新Load﹐進入PRO/ENGINEER。
起始環境設定練習
1.建立新零件
Part→Create→輸入檔案名稱: start(此時最好設置該檔案的單位,其步驟如圖
1_3所示。)
13
2.建定內定的3個Datum planes DTM1、 DTM2 、DTM3
Feature→Create→Datum→Plane→Default→Done→
Set up→Name→選擇平面: DTM1 更改名稱爲: side
→選擇平面: DTM2 更改名稱爲: base
→選擇平面: DTM3 更改名稱爲: front → Done
3.設定三個常用之視角
View → Orientation
A﹑設定前視角
Front → 選擇參考面: FRONT → TOP → 選擇參考面: BASE
14
→ Name → Save → 儲存視角名稱爲: front
B﹑設定右側視角
Front→選擇參考面:SIDE→Top→選擇參考面
BASE→Name→Save→儲存視角名稱爲: right
C﹑設定上視角
Front→選擇參考面:BASE→Bottom→選擇參考面:
FRONT→Name→Save→儲存視角名稱爲:top→OK
4.設定圖層
Layer → Create → 輸入層名: layer-surface →
輸入層名: layer-curve →
輸入層名: layer-axis →按Enter鍵
5.File→Save→Edit →加上Start_model_dir
D:startfile→load
6.重新進入Pro/ENGNEER
上面所講述的是自己設定起始環境之步驟。在進入Pro/ENGINEER後,開啓新
檔時,需做以下步驟: File→New→輸入檔案名稱→copy From→選取→
OK。如圖1_4所示。
15
圖 1-4
16
-
surface pro5